Sisense Integration

Sisense Integration: BI Data to Warehouse

Connect 500+ marketing sources to Sisense and let AI agents query ElastiCube data to answer cross-platform attribution and performance questions.

SOC 2 Type II
1,000+ Data Sources
Any Warehouse or BI Tool
A
Improvado Agent
Connected to Sisense
Show me dashboard performance for Q1 compared to Q4.
Your top 5 dashboards averaged 847 views in Q1, up 23% from Q4. Embed load times improved 18% to 1.2 seconds. User engagement increased across all business units.
Which dashboards have the slowest query performance?
Three dashboards exceed 8-second query times. Finance Revenue Analysis averages 12.4 seconds, Operations KPIs hit 9.8 seconds, and Supply Chain Metrics run 8.7 seconds. I can optimize ElastiCube builds or adjust widget queries.
Trusted by data-driven teams
DockerOMDhimsillyMattelASUSActivision
1,000+
Integrations
200+
Sisense Fields
99.9%
SLA Uptime
<5 min
Setup
SOC 2
Type II
Improvado Key Takeaways

Connect marketing data sources to Sisense

Improvado extracts data from 500+ marketing platforms and loads it directly into Sisense's ElastiCube or Live models. The platform handles API connections, data extraction, and automated refresh schedules without requiring custom connector development. Marketing teams can visualize data from Google Ads, Facebook, Salesforce, HubSpot, and other platforms in unified Sisense dashboards. Real-time data pipelines ensure your Sisense analytics reflect the latest campaign performance and customer interactions.

200+ metrics and dimensions Campaigns, ad groups, keywords, audiences, geo, device — all granularity levels from the Sisense API
15-minute refresh cycles Near real-time sync with 99.9% SLA uptime. No stale dashboards.
Cross-channel normalization Marketing CDM unifies your data with 1,000+ sources into one schema. No manual mapping.
Any warehouse or BI tool Snowflake, BigQuery, Redshift, Databricks, Power BI, Tableau, Looker Studio
AI Agent access via MCP Query, write, and monitor Sisense through Claude, ChatGPT, Cursor, or any MCP client
Enterprise-grade security SOC 2 Type II, HIPAA, GDPR, CCPA. Raw data never leaves your environment.
OAuth setup in under 5 minutes No API keys, no code, no developer setup. Schema changes handled automatically.
Zero ongoing maintenance Pagination, rate limits, API versioning — all managed. Your team focuses on analysis.
Integration Details

Standardized data for Sisense analytics

Improvado's Marketing Common Data Model transforms data from different platforms into consistent schemas before loading into Sisense. This standardization enables direct comparison of metrics across advertising platforms, CRM systems, and analytics tools. Marketing teams can build comprehensive attribution models and cross-channel analysis within Sisense. Normalized data eliminates the need for complex data preparation and enables faster dashboard development.

Sisense REST API v2.0 · API key · hourly · full refresh
Schema Overview

Data objects and fields Improvado extracts from Sisense

Object Fields
Dashboards
dashboard_id title owner created_date last_opened
Widgets
widget_id type title dashboard_id query_json
Data Models
datasource_id title database_type last_build build_status
Users
user_id email role groups last_login
ElastiCube
cube_id server build_time rows size_mb
How it works

From connection to autonomous action in three steps

1

Connect

Connect your Sisense instance via API token with admin permissions. The agent authenticates to your server or cloud deployment, accessing dashboards, ElastiCubes, widgets, and user activity logs.

2

Ask

Ask questions like 'which dashboards have the most failed queries this week' or 'show me embed performance by customer account' or 'what ElastiCubes need refresh based on data freshness'.

3

Act

The agent refreshes ElastiCubes on demand, adjusts widget query parameters to improve performance, exports dashboard data to stakeholders, and monitors query execution times to flag optimization opportunities.

Use Cases

What teams ask their AI agent about Sisense

Real prompts from enterprise marketing teams. The agent reads your data, answers in seconds, and takes action when you ask.

See how teams use Improvado →
A
Improvado Agent Analysis

Build unified marketing attribution dashboards in Sisense with cross-platform data

Your AI agent analyzes Sisense data and delivers actionable insights — automatically, in seconds.

12 hrs → 30 min
A
Improvado Agent Cross-channel

Create executive marketing performance reports combining all digital channels

Your AI agent analyzes Sisense data and delivers actionable insights — automatically, in seconds.

8 hrs → 20 min
A
Improvado Agent Reporting

Analyze customer journey from first touch to conversion across marketing platforms

Your AI agent analyzes Sisense data and delivers actionable insights — automatically, in seconds.

Manual → auto
AI Agent Access

Your agent builds Sisense dashboards by querying 500+ sources at once

Read

The agent reads dashboard usage metrics, query performance data, ElastiCube build logs, widget configurations, user access patterns, embed analytics, data model schemas, and refresh schedules across your Sisense environment.

Write

The agent triggers ElastiCube refreshes, modifies dashboard sharing permissions, exports widget data to CSV or PDF, adjusts query caching settings, and creates scheduled data updates based on usage patterns.

Monitor

The agent monitors dashboard load times exceeding thresholds, ElastiCube build failures, query timeouts, user access anomalies, embed performance degradation, and data freshness gaps that require immediate refresh.

AI agents query marketing data loaded into Sisense ElastiCubes from Google Ads, Facebook, HubSpot, and 500+ platforms. They answer attribution questions by correlating first-touch ad clicks with CRM deal closures. Agents generate executive summaries by calculating ROAS, CAC, and conversion metrics across all connected channels.

Claude ChatGPT Cursor Gemini Any MCP Client
Improvado Agent · Sisense
You
Show me dashboard usage and performance metrics for March
A
Dashboard Analytics
Dashboard Views Avg Query Time
Executive Sales Overview 2,847 2.1s
Warehouse Operations KPIs 1,923 3.4s
Inventory Turnover Analysis 1,654 4.2s
Regional Performance Tracker 1,401 2.8s
Supplier Delivery Metrics 1,187 5.1s
5 dashboards · 9,012 total views · avg 3.5s query time
You
Refresh the ElastiCube for Warehouse Operations KPIs
A
ElastiCube refresh initiated
Warehouse Operations data updating · 2.4M rows
Destinations

Send Sisense data anywhere

Load normalized data to your preferred warehouse, BI tool, or cloud storage. Click any destination to see its integration guide.

SOC
SOC 2 Type II Audited data management
H
HIPAA Healthcare compliance
EU
GDPR EU data protection
CA
CCPA California privacy
Compare

They extract data. Improvado deploys an agent.

Traditional tools move data from A to B. Improvado gives you an AI agent that reads, acts, and monitors — with Sisense as one of 1,000+ integrated sources.

Feature Improvado Supermetrics Funnel.io Fivetran
Data fields extracted 200+ ~90 ~120 ~80
Total integrations 1,000+ ~150 ~500 ~300
Cross-channel normalization (CDM) ✓ Built-in ✗ Manual ● Basic mapping ✗ Raw only
AI Agent access (MCP) ✓ Read, Write, Monitor
Data warehouse destinations ✓ 16+ warehouses & BI tools Sheets, Looker, BigQuery BigQuery, Snowflake, Redshift ✓ Broad warehouse support
Refresh frequency Every 15 min Scheduled triggers Daily / 6hr Every 15 min (premium)
SOC 2 Type II & HIPAA ✗ SOC 2 only ✓ SOC 2
Best for Teams that want an AI agent, not a pipeline Small teams, spreadsheets Mid-market, data teams Engineering-led ELT pipelines

Comparison based on publicly available documentation as of April 2026. Feature availability may vary by plan tier.

FAQ

Frequently asked questions

How does Improvado load data into Sisense?
Improvado can load data into Sisense ElastiCubes or connect via live connections to cloud data warehouses. The platform supports both push and pull methods depending on your Sisense deployment. Data is formatted according to Sisense's requirements for optimal query performance.
What marketing platforms can I connect to Sisense?
Improvado connects 500+ platforms including Google Ads, Facebook Ads, LinkedIn, Salesforce, HubSpot, Marketo, and major e-commerce platforms. The platform also supports custom APIs and databases. All data is normalized for seamless integration into Sisense dashboards.
Can I use Sisense's native connectors instead of Improvado?
Sisense native connectors cover basic data sources but lack marketing-specific transformations and normalization. Improvado provides pre-built marketing data models and handles complex API pagination, rate limiting, and data quality issues. The platform also offers ongoing connector maintenance and updates.
How often does marketing data refresh in Sisense?
Refresh frequency depends on the data source and your requirements, ranging from every 15 minutes to daily. Most advertising platforms support hourly updates while social media data may refresh every 4-6 hours. Improvado manages all scheduling and error handling automatically.
Does this integration support historical marketing data?
Yes, Improvado performs historical data backfills when setting up new connections to Sisense. The amount of historical data depends on each platform's API limitations. Most advertising platforms provide 2+ years of historical performance data.
Can I customize data transformations before loading into Sisense?
Improvado offers both pre-built marketing transformations and custom data modeling capabilities. You can apply business logic, create calculated fields, and define custom metrics before data reaches Sisense. The platform also supports data quality rules and validation checks.